Understanding SWB Bridge Plug: A Vital Tool in Oil and Gas Operations


---
In the oil and gas industry, maintaining well integrity and optimizing production are paramount. One essential component that plays a significant role in achieving these goals is the SWB Bridge Plug. This tool is widely utilized in various operations, including well abandonment, zone isolation, and pressure testing. Understanding its functionality and applications can greatly enhance operational efficiency and safety.
The SWB (Single-Weight Bridge) Bridge Plug is designed to provide a reliable seal in wellbores, allowing operators to isolate specific sections of the well for various purposes. One of the primary applications is during well abandonment, where it helps in sealing off sections of a well to prevent fluid migration. This is critical for environmental protection and regulatory compliance, ensuring that no harmful substances escape into the surrounding environment.
In addition to abandonment, the SWB Bridge Plug is also employed for zone isolation during workover operations. By isolating certain intervals, operators can carry out repairs or enhancements without affecting the entire well. This targeted approach not only saves time but also reduces costs associated with extensive interventions.
Another significant application of the SWB Bridge Plug is in pressure testing. Before starting production, operators must test the integrity of the wellbore to ensure that it can safely withstand the pressures encountered during operations. The bridge plug creates a temporary barrier that allows for accurate pressure testing, providing valuable data on the well’s condition.
